HTLF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

145 of the 5,075 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Heartland Financial USA, Inc. (HTLF)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$1.04B — up 16% from $898M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 17 funds closed out of HTLF and 15 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 46 trimmed existing stakes and 51 added.

The largest buyer was Hotchkis & Wiley Capital Management, opening a new position worth an estimated $5.12M. The largest seller was Renaissance Technologies, cutting an estimated $5.64M.
